    How To Find & Choose Substance Abuse Treatment In Brooklyn

    The first step in choosing a recovery program that is right for you is to reach out for help. Here are some fast ways Brooklyn residents can find a treatment facility:

    • contact an addiction treatment center directly
    • use the New York State OASAS Provider and Program Search
    • use SAMHSA’s online Behavioral Health Treatment Locator

    Locating a program is just the first step. You want to make sure that the program you find is able to provide care for your individual needs. 

    Here are the five key factors you should look for when searching for an addiction treatment program:

    • accreditation: your treatment center should be recognized by both governmental and professional organizations that approve quality of care
    • family involvement: healing social bonds with family members and loved ones is an important part of recovery 
    • evidence-based treatment: these treatment services are effective for treating drug addiction as established by science and research 
    • licensed counselors: OASAS licenses all of the addiction counselors in New York
    • co-occurring disorders: addiction often goes hand in hand with mental health needs, and dual diagnosis programs address both issues at the same time

    Medical Drug & Alcohol Detoxification

    Withdrawal is the process when the body clears out addictive substances and the chemical dependence is strained. This can be medically serious and having support ensures that this process is completed successfully.

    Inpatient/Residential Treatment

    Inpatient rehab programs offer you 24-hour access to support staff. Your medical and therapeutic treatments will be held in a residential setting that lets you connect to a peer group made of other people in recovery. 

    This is one of the most successful types of addiction treatment. Treatment services likely include well-rounded care for your substance abuse issue, including wellness activities, behavioral therapy, mental health care, and more.

    Outpatient Treatment

    Scheduling addiction treatment can be hard especially if you are unable to step away from your work. An outpatient program can help you get the care that you need while still being able to manage your day-to-day life. 

    These programs require you to routinely travel to the treatment facility to make appointments. They include partial hospitalization programs (PHPs) and intensive outpatient programs (IOPs).

    Medication-Assisted Treatment

    This treatment is one of the most important parts of recovery for people with severe addictions. Alcohol and opioids can cause medically complicated types of addiction that benefit from different kinds of medicine, including methadone. 

    These medicines treat the psychological and medical effects of severe addictions, and are also combined with behavioral therapy and other services.

    Aftercare Support

    Recovering from drug addiction is a long-term process. In order to prevent a relapse, you need an aftercare program that can support you in the years to come. These can be in the form of 12-step programs like Alcoholics Anonymous, peer support networks, and alumni clubs. 

    Using Insurance For Addiction Treatment In Brooklyn

    Your insurance can help you cover the cost of addiction treatment. Depending on your coverage, it can cover all or some of this cost. 

    Here’s how you can find out what your insurance covers:

    • call your insurance provider using the number on the back of your insurance card
    • contact your HR department about coverage if your insurance comes from your employer
    • reach out to an intake specialist at a treatment center and ask if they take your insurance 
    • learn about your coverage including the plan you signed up for and important factors like co-pays, deductibles, and in-network providers

    New York State provides state-funded rehab options as well as healthcare coverage for people without insurance.
